OnePlus Nord is launching on July 21, pre-orders go live July 15
The OnePlus Nord will be unveiled in the "world's first AR launch" event on July 21.
What you need to know
- OnePlus' upcoming mid-range phone, OnePlus Nord, will be unveiled in an AR launch on July 21.
- Registrations for the phone are now live on Amazon India.
- The Nord is limited to Europe and India, and will not be available in North America.
The OnePlus Nord showed up in numerous leaks and teasers over the last two weeks, and we finally know when the device will be unveiled. OnePlus has shared via Instagram that the upcoming mid-range phone will be making its debut in July 21. The phone was slated to be announced on July 10, but the date was pushed back.
Interestingly, OnePlus says the launch will be held in AR, and that customers will be able to stream the event using the Nord Launch app. From Paul Yu, head of OnePlus Nord:
OnePlus Nord represents a new beginning for OnePlus, giving us an opportunity to share our technology with more people around the world. For this launch, we want everyone to sit back, relax, and experience our new phone for the first time right in the comfort of their living room.
We feel that introducing Nord in a more personal and intimate way perfectly reflects our ambition to make the OnePlus experience more accessible to users.
The timing coincides well with the documentary series that OnePlus is rolling out alongside the device. The launch announcement came during the second part in the New Beginnings docuseries, with two more episodes scheduled for the next two weeks. We know a lot about the OnePlus Nord: the phone will be powered by the Snapdragon 765G chipset and feature a "flagship-tier" camera, and it will have dual 32MP + 8MP cameras at the front.
OnePlus showed off the packaging for the phone, and it's clear that the company is going after a more mainstream audience with its upcoming phone. The OnePlus Nord will be limited to Europe and India, and the phone won't be available in North America other than in a "highly limited" beta.
OnePlus has also confirmed that the Nord will be available for under $500, with recent leaks suggesting the phone will start off at ₹24,990 ($330) in India. The phone will go up for pre-order in India from July 15 for ₹499, with customers pre-ordering the device getting a "surprise gift box containing limited-edition merchandise" from OnePlus. Those picking up the phone before August 31 will get a OnePlus Bullets Wireless V1 and a case for free.
